Output 78104af25bb86bb44d0ec9c23eaf090dff2bbdf5dbd85636c77dfeeda4e5bbd4:7

value
27997388
script pubkey
OP_0 OP_PUSHBYTES_20 d47d32b83dfa11a7c6fe238272b5f0307cf17107
address
bc1q637n9wpalgg603h7ywp89d0sxp70zug83ru2q3
transaction
78104af25bb86bb44d0ec9c23eaf090dff2bbdf5dbd85636c77dfeeda4e5bbd4
confirmations
157067
spent
true